150416-M-YH418-024 GULF OF ADEN (April 16, 2015) – U.S. Navy Hospital Corpsmen with the 24th Marine Expeditionary Unit bring a simulated casualty into the triage unit during a mass casualty exercise aboard the amphibious transport dock ship USS New York (LPD 21), April 16, 2015. The 24th MEU is embarked on the ships of the Iwo Jima Amphibious Ready Group and is deployed to maintain regional security in the U.S. 5th Fleet area of operations.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Todd F. Michalek/Released)
